Description
This workshop aims to bring together leading experts in the fields of
- blockchain technology (distributed ledger technology) and
- social entrepreneurship/sustainable energy entrepreneurship in the context of global goals /Agenda2030
The event aims to facilitate mutual learning and cooperation on the development of concrete project initiatives for youth focused sustainable energy entrepreneurship which shall deliver high positive social, environmental and economic impact and large scale youth job creation effects.
The event builds on
- the outcomes of a series of UN associated events in the field of Youth, Social Entrepreneurship for Agenda 2030 and Blockchain (workshop held at UN in Vienna in January 2017, SDG9 breakout session at ECOSOC Youth Forum 2017 in NY and CSocD side event at UN HQ in NY February 2018) organized by UNIDO and IAAI
- thematic leadership of the Republic of Slovenia in the field of social entrepreneurship and blockchain technology (e.g. European Blockchain Summit 2018, Brdo pri Kranju )
- the outstanding additional expertise of the partners and experts invited to the event
